Webb28 feb. 2024 · case was to proceed under the rules of civil procedure rather than the small claims rules. Hilton v. Florio, 317 So.2d 83 (Fla. 3d DCA 1975). The small claims rules do not create a separate “small claims court.” Rather, they are a set of rules to be used in particular cases falling under the jurisdiction of the County Court. Conforti v. Webb12 feb. 2024 · Texas small claims complaints are filed in Justice Court. Any person 18 or over can file a small claims complaint. A minor may have a parent or relative over 18 accompany them to file the complaint and attend the trial. Once a plaintiff files a complaint, the defendant will have 14 days after service to file an answer. WebbSmall claims court allows you to sue a person, business, or government agency that you think owes you money. Generally, you can only sue for up to $10,000 in small claims court (or up to $5,000 if you’re a business). You can ask a lawyer for advice before you go to court, but you can't have one with you in court. WebbFile Small Claims Court Online in Bridgeport, CT.
